If both front wheels get stuck in fresh snow or mud, you may need to turn off both Traction Control (also know as TRAC) and Vehicle Stability Control (VSC) so you can rock the vehicle to free it. To turn TRAC off, simply push and release the VSC OFF button. The "TRAC OFF" indicator light should come on. Push the button again to turn TRAC back on.

In the Highlander, it's very common that the VSC and the TRAC OFF lights will just accompany the check engine light. So, you just need to solve the problem triggering the check engine light.
